sensex: Year-ender 2023: Gold Vs Sensex – who won the battle of nerves?

Sensex’s December surge of over 6% or 4,118 points has brought it into the driver’s seat versus gold which enjoyed an upper hand for most of 2023. While Sensex’s year-to-date returns stand at 16.25%, Gold trails at 13.55%, having gained just 0.50% or Rs 340 per 10 grams in this month. Both Sensex and MCX … Read more

gold: Year-ender 2023: Impressive 13% returns for gold. Is this its best show in 10 years?

Notwithstanding an impressive over 13% returns in 2023, year-to-date, yellow metal’s gains are not its best in the last 10 years. The top returns were delivered by it amid the Covid virus break in 2020 at 28.23%, highlighting why it is the best hedge in uncertain times. Holiday-shortened next week to see gold finishing 2023 on a high note

Gold prices finished above $2,000 for the fifth straight week, with Comex Feb futures ending the week at $2066.90, up by 2.4% as the dollar lost the plot to dip sharply to five-month lows of 101.4 level after the release of PCE data on Friday.
